Adobe's own on-premise product description sheet lists separate license metrics per component — AEM Assets itself is licensed 'Per Instance', 'Users' are licensed 'Per User', Brand Portal is licensed 'Per Brand Portal User', and Dynamic Media/Personalized Media are licensed by 'Page Views per month' — so billing is multi-metric and only available via custom quote, not a single flat per-user or per-GB rate.
